Many years before Exoto released their Juan Fangio #22 Alfa Romeo 159, I bought a Revival mixed media model kit and detailed it the best I could at the time. I won't go through all the mods and details I put into this, but obviously the Exoto model is superior in parts count. I never bought the Exoto because I didn't want to retire my little creation. It is however 1/20 scale but still blends in OK with the Ferrari F500 F2 of similar vintage. It just makes Juan Fangio look a bit taller.
